Which expression is equivalent to 1/4(8-6x+12)?

Mathematics
1 answer:
Marina CMI [18]3 years ago
3 0
¹/₄(8 - 6x + 12)
¹/₄(-6x + 8 + 12)
¹/₄(-6x + 20)
¹/₄(-6x) + ¹/₄(20)
-1¹/₂x + 5
